About

Mr Alan Farthing, Consultant Gynaecologist, currently works within Queen Charlotte's Hospital and St Mary's Hospital. He also sees patients privately in several clinics in London. He has a wealth of experience in performing laparoscopic surgery, with many of his patients coming from fellow surgeons due to his expertise.
Mr Farthing graduated from St Georges Hospital Medical School, before moving on to several London-based hospitals (Guy's, Hammersmith, and St Mary's) to undergo his specialist training in gynaecology and obstetrics. He further developed his skills by doing sub-specialist training abroad in Australia in the surgical management of gynecologic malignancies. The skills he learnt in Australia he brought back to the UK, where he was one of a few surgeons at the time that knew about and could perform laparoscopic surgery. He was later appointed to a consultant at St Mary's Hospital in 1997. During his time there, he established the Laparoscopic Surgical Service. He then moved to Hammersmith and Queen Charlotte's hospital in 2003, where he established the well-respected Gynaecological Cancer Centre.
Mr Farthing is an active researcher, with publications focusing on the link between HPV and cervical cancer, fertility preservation for young patients with gynaecological cancer, and laparoscopic hysterectomy for endometrial cancer. He was the first surgeon globally to perform a keyhole trachelectomy on a pregnant patient suffering from cervical cancer.
